The casing of this new power bank is made of fire-resistant plastic, featuring stripes that make it easy to hold. The inside of the charger uses Li-Po (Lithium Polymer) battery.

ZMI's 10,000mAh power bank has 3 output ports, including two USB Type-A ports (5V 2.4A, 9V 2A and 12V 1.5A) and one USB Type-C port (5V-3A, 9V- capacity 2A and 12V 1.5A).

According to the ZMI information, using this new backup charger along with its USB Type-C to Lightning cable to charge the iPhone 11, the battery can be increased from 0% to 55% in 30 minutes. A little faster than the original Apple charger, from 0% to 50% in 30 minutes.
ZMI's new power bank supports both older iPhone models, devices that support QC 3.0, Samsung's adaptive fast charging, Huawei's fast charging standard, and Nintendo Switch.

When charging 3 devices at the same time, this maximum output power on each port is 15W. To charge low-voltage devices such as a fitness tracker or Bluetooth headset, users need to switch to low current mode by double-clicking the power button.
ZMI's 10,000mAh power bank comes in two color options: black and white, with a listed price of 99NDT (about 327,000 VND). The product is expected to hit shelves on December 30, but users can now pre-order it on Chinese e-commerce site Jingdong.
